Data analytics plays a crucial role in modern accounting, and the second edition of “Introduction to Data Analytics for Accounting” by Vernon Richardson delves into this intersection of technology and accounting practices. With the increasing automation of accounting tasks and the abundance of data available, accountants now need to possess an analytics mindset to effectively carry out their responsibilities. This book builds upon traditional accounting principles by incorporating data analytics, teaching students not only how to ask the right questions but also how to utilize tools like Excel®, Tableau®, and PowerBI® to analyze and interpret data for informed decision-making.

**Table of Contents:**

– Chapter 1: Ask the Question: Using Data Analytics to Address Accounting Questions
– Chapter 2: Master the Data: An Introduction to Accounting Data
– Chapter 3: Master the Data: Data Types Used in Accounting
– Chapter 4: Master the Data: Preparing Data for Analysis
– Chapter 5: Perform the Analysis: Types of Data Analytics
– Chapter 6: Perform the Analysis: Descriptive Analytics
– Chapter 7: Perform the Analysis: Diagnostic Analytics
– Chapter 8: Perform the Analysis: Predictive Analytics
– Chapter 9: Perform the Analysis: Prescriptive Analytics
– Chapter 10: Share the Story
– Chapter 11: Capstone Projects Using the AMPS Model
– Chapter 12: Financial Statement Analysis
– Chapter 13: Managerial Accounting Analytics
– Appendix A: Excel Tutorial
– Appendix B: Tableau Tutorial
– Appendix C: Power BI Tutorial
